Celebrating 100 years of powered flight in the UK (Code FP100)
One hundred years ago, showman Samuel Cody made history when he powered his aircraft into the Farnborough skies – the aviation age had arrived in the UK.
What followed changed the lives of everyone, with transportation, leisure, commerce and warfare all being quick to take advantage of the new technology.
Key Publishing’s latest 100-page perfect-bound special issue examines how aviation developed in Britain, showing how the UK’s industry started, then expanded during the war years, merged and eventually evolved into its current form. It pays tribute to the famous people behind the history-making machines.

Rolls-Royce: Powering the Whispering Giant – The Trent 900 Engine
The Rolls-Royce Trent 900 engines power the world’s largest airliner, the Airbus A380.
In February 2001, Rolls-Royce announced the launch of one of the most ambitious engineering programmes in the company’s Civil Aerospace history – to develop the Trent 900 engine to power the Airbus A380, a new and exciting aircraft which would become the largest civil airliner ever built.
The Trent 900 is the 4th member of the Trent family, and holds pride of place as the largest jet engine ever produced by Rolls-Royce. ‘Powering the Whispering Giant’ plots the Trent 900 journey in photographs from concept to design, development, testing, first flight on the A340 flying test bed, flight test on the A380, Route Proving, Service Readiness and Entry into Service in October 2007.
This colourful publication combines the best images from throughout the programme, with descriptions of each major step along the way, to offer the reader a unique insight into one of the most public and most exciting new jet engine programmes ever undertaken.
